WebThe split command reads the specified file and writes it in 1000-line pieces to a set of output files. The name of the first output file is constructed by combining the specified prefix ( x by default) with the aa suffix, the second by combining the prefix with the ab suffix, and so on lexicographically through zz (a maximum of 676 files). WebDec 23, 2024 · First, use the zip command to combine the split zip files into a single zip archive. In the example below, we combine the myfiles.zip archives into single-archive.zip. $ zip -F myfiles.zip --out single-archive.zip Combining the split zip archives into a single zip file Now we can use unzip to open our combined archive. $ unzip single-archive.zip
